I was just at a conference in February of about 3,000 just as we were learning more about the Coronavirus. This established event of over 60 years drew many of the same attendees year after year. A time to see old friends and make new. While this was an international event, the prominent form of greeting has always been the handshake with bows coming in second.  It was already evident at the 2020 event that people were starting to distance on their own. I know the registration staff was certainly refraining from the shake and adopting the head nod or bow. My guess, in 2021, there will be no handshakes at all. Jazz hands, maybe?

In an interview with The Journal podcast, Dr. Anthony Fauci, director of the National Institute of Allergy and Infectious Disease, suggests two things people need to do differently as the country plans to get back to business: “One of them is absolute compulsive hand-washing. The other is you don’t ever shake anybody’s hands.”
